* The order of names in this list is, perhaps, more correct than in any other of the lists of dividend holders in the various divisions of lands. From the Widow Wheeler's long lot at Pequonnock to Joseph Middlebrook's, & in fact, the names of most of the owners of the long lots of the East farmers as far west as the Mile of Common, appear to be perfectly correct in their order of ownership. The addition of new dividend holders, & of the names of persons who lived on the opposite sides of the main streets of the town, appear to have created no little confusion, in giving the exact order of the names of the dividend holders west of the Mile of Common, as far more received dividends in the two & a half miles on the west side, than those who shared the dividends of the one and a half mile on the east side. The frequent exchange & sale of some of these lots, no doubt, was the cause of the irregularity in the order of names of the holders of the lots west of the Mile of Common. It must always be remembered that Simon Couch owned the last long lots next to the Norwalk boundary line. Joseph Patchin did not remain long at Green's Farms, & both his long lot & that of Samuel Goodwin's lay among those east of Couch's & Andrews'. But the order of ownership in this list is very nearly correct. The highways were laid out, & afterwards renewed at a much later date, which will be shown hereafter. It will be well to remember also, that the building-lots had nothing whatever to do with the old home-lots of the first settlers .- AUTHOR.

XV


Know all men by these presents that wee whose names are hereunto written, being true proprietors of a neck of land, commonly called wolfs pit neck within ye bounds of Fayfield towne, & being resolved to make sale of ye same, wee therfore ye subscribers hereunto have sold, & doe by these presents sell, alienate & set over from us, & from our heirs, executors & administrators forever to Major Nathan Gold, Mr. Jehue Bur, & Mr. John Wheeler, in ye behalf of ye rest of ye allowed inhabitant of ye town of Fairfield, such as were allowed deuiders of lands & to their heirs forever, for a vauabell considera- tion to us secured to be payd, a parcell of land, being a neck of land within ye township of Fairfield as above mentioned called wolf's (wolve's) Pit neck, bounded on Stratford dividing- line on ye north-east, on ye other side with ye land of ye inhabitants of ye aforesaid Fair- field ; wee ye sd. subscribers have sold to ye said Major-Nathan Gold, Mr. Jehue Bur, & Mr. John Wheeler for ye ves of ye town aforesaid, the aforesaid mentioned neck of land, all our interest & propriety of land thar forever, to enioy as thar owne propor land, without let or molistation from us or from ours, & do affirm ourselves, to have good right to sell the same, it being a parcell of land sequestered by Court for our ves & improve- ment, & doe fully acquit ye town of Fayrfield forever not to challang or lay claim to ye aforesaid, as witness our hands February the eleventh 1685 ; wee ye above sayd sub- scribers doe by these presents fully acquit & discharge ye afoarsayd town of Fayrfield from all manner of claims, demands & rights of land within ye town of Fayrfield, or ves of any land of them to plant or any other ves, either from us or from our heirs forever, witness our hands ye day above,

No. XVI


INDIAN DEED OF HIGHWAY ACROSS GOLDEN HILL.


WHEREAS it is complained yt there is no allowed highway for passing & repassing of Inglish not endians, from ye highway between Fayrfield & Stratford into ye endian field called Golden Hill, it being as is informed partaining to both John Beardsley, ytt land whear it is thought meet & convenient sd highway shall be, ye endians of Golden Hill earnestly desiring a highway be layd out there or near there, whear ye path lyeth from Samuel Gregorie's across ye Indian Field yt goeth towards Stratford, & being very con-

venient also for ye Inglish for egress & regress thare, as occasion may bee, upon which consederation it is agreed firmly by these presents, by & between both John Beardsley of Stratford & ye Indians belonging or partaining to Golden Hill aforesayd, in bounds of Stratford :


That a highway shall be staked out two rods broad at ye fence, whare the path goeth into sd Beardlie's ground, leading to ye Indian Field or land tharr, & to hold ye same bredth till it come to ye endian land, & this being so laid out thare as ye path now goeth so to remain highway forever, for free passage for Inglish & Endians, for whose carts & foot as occasion may be, ye highway hath its entrance into ye sd Beardsly's land, leading to sd. Endian-field a little east of Samuel Gregrorie's hous, whear he now luieth whear ye path abouesaid is, & sd highway is bounded south-east with ye land of Leeft. John Beardslie's aforesaid, on the north-west with ye land of Henry Summars, which highway is to remain for yt ves, as aboue for-euver, without any let or claim or molestation from ye sd John or any by or vndar him ; & in consideration of ye aboue grant of sd. highway by said John, his heirs executors & administrators & assigns, we ye Endians foresaid par- taining to said Golden Hill do give and grant alienate, asigne, & set ouer from us, our heirs executors & administrators & assigns, onto ye aboue said John Beardsley & his heirs forever, peacably to have & hold without any let, claim, or molestation from us, our heirs or any of us, or any by, from, or vunder us, at any time hear after, but quietly to possess & enjoy ye same & every part of ye vunder written land, being a parsell or bouge of low- land or rockey medow, with sum parts of hard-land, to ye quantity of about two acres more or less ; sd. land is bounded on ye South with ye fence parting ye Inglish & ye Endian land theare, & northarly, bounded on ye path going throw ye field, on all other sides with ye Endian land ; & for confirmation of this as thare unto, all agreement ye parties, aboue mentioned, haue set to thar hands, with promises yt sd. John be not so molested as to haue ye land taken away from him or his, if so it be, then this to be void & of none effect, witness our hands this 8. of June 1686. signed and delieured in presence of vs wit- nesses,
